Amer Omar Mohammad Abu-Hudaib (born August 21, 1993) is a Jordanian football player, who currently plays as a Defender for Al-Jazeera and the Jordan national football team. He is also a member of the Jordan under-23 team.

International career

Abu Hudieab's first international match with the Jordan national senior team was against Trinidad and Tobago on June 16, 2015 at Irbid in an international friendly. The match had ended in a 3–0 win.
